Volatile diffusion in silicate melts and its effects on melt inclusions

open access: yesAnnals of Geophysics, 2005
A compendium of diffusion measurements and their Arrhenius equations for water, carbon dioxide, sulfur, fluorine, and chlorine in silicate melts similar in composition to natural igneous rocks is presented.

The effect of sulfur and zirconium Co-doping on the oxidation of NiCrAl [PDF]

open access: yes
The adhesion behavior of Al2O3 scales formed on NiCrAl+Zr alloys was examined as a function of both sulfur and zirconium doping levels. In general, very high levels of zirconium were required to counteract the detrimental effects of sulfur.

Uses of lunar sulfur [PDF]

open access: yes
Sulfur and sulfur compounds have a wide range of applications for their fluid, electrical, chemical, and biochemical properties. Although known abundances on the Moon are limited (approximately 0.1 percent in mare soils), sulfur is relatively extractable
